November 15th, 2010, 00:38
I should have taken a screen shot - and this isn't the first time it has happened so I doubt it will be the last.

I set up an encounter and then add the NPCs to the combat tracker using the handy dandy button.

Then when I ask the PCs to roll init, one of my PCs is rolling init for one of my NPCs, both in the log and on the tracker.

I delete that particular NPC, I delete all of the PCs from the tracker, I have everyone close the map, close the tracker, I open the tracker, add a replacement NPC, pull the PCs into the tracker from their portraits and POOF. Happens again. This time the same PC is rolling init for the new NPC I just added.

Do I just need to give up, delete the character sheet and start from scratch with him because he's got cross linked mumbojumbo somewhere in the whosits?

Oh and this is 4e.

PS: Oh I found it - not that this means much but this is in the chat log

Agressive Grey Wolf 9 -> Initiative [1d20+6 = 16]

Moon Wizard
November 21st, 2010, 22:03
That is bizarre.

The initiative code uses the CT node of the shortcut passed with the roll. The CT node is determined by going down the CT list and comparing the passed creature node with the links in the CT. The first match wins.

My guess is that the NPC is somehow set to a PC link.

First, make sure you are not dropping the PCs onto the NPC shortcut fields.
Next, you can try clicking on the NPC shortcut field to see what sheet opens.
Finally, perhaps the link got corrupted in the encounter or module. You might need to recheck the shortcuts and records for that creature.

In my games, I usually just have the PCs already all populated in the window, then I drop in NPCs by encounter or individually. I've never seen a cross-link problem, but I could understand it happening if the wrong link was dropped on a link field.


November 22nd, 2010, 01:53
Thanks for the feedback, that will be a good 'best practice' to follow going forward.

By the way I got some clairity on what triggers this - its the shortcut on the player's hot bar. Affects multiple players. Rolling init from their character sheet works fine.

In case it matters I do log on with their character (server character) as local host to make sure their links are updated correctly. Maybe me logging in as them is causing their hotbar links to fubar.

Moon Wizard
November 22nd, 2010, 02:00
Ah, that explains it. The problem is that the hotkey bar does not have a good working relationship with the ruleset. The shortcut link is apparently saving the CT node ID instead of the character node ID.

Fixing hot keys is something that I briefly looked at, but it's not a simple fix. I've been distracted by other projects but I need to go back and find a way to make this work at some point.

Hot keys have a similar problem with effects. (i.e. effects active at the time the hot key is set are taken into account (whether or not they are still in effect), and current effects are not.)

The challenge is that hot keys are originally designed just to be static dice/number rolls. I would need to build an entire hot key system within each ruleset to support the roll types for those rulesets.